A SpaceX Falcon Heavy rocket launched successfully with NASA’s Nancy Grace Roman Space Telescope onboard from Launch Complex 39A, Sunday, Aug. 30, 2026, at NASA’s Kennedy Space Center in Florida. Launch occurred at 7:26 a.m. Eastern Daylight Time (EDT).

This was the first and third flight for the two first stage side boosters supporting this mission. They previously launched the SpaceX GOES-U and Viasat-3 F3 missions. Following stage separation, Falcon Heavy’s two side boosters landed on SpaceX’s Landing Zones 2 and 40 (LZ-2 and LZ-40) at Cape Canaveral in Florida.

Roman’s primary mission is to settle essential questions about dark energy, exoplanets, and infrared astrophysics by conducting wide-field surveys that explore the universe’s structure, evolution, and composition.

Roman’s namesake—Dr. Nancy Grace Roman, NASA’s first chief astronomer—made it her personal mission to make cosmic vistas readily accessible to all by paving the way for telescopes based in space.

“The mission will acquire enormous quantities of astronomical imagery that will permit scientists to make groundbreaking discoveries for decades to come, honoring Dr. Roman’s legacy in promoting scientific tools for the broader community,” said Jackie Townsend, Roman’s deputy project manager at NASA Goddard. “I like to think Dr. Roman would be extremely proud of her namesake telescope and thrilled to see what mysteries it will uncover in the coming years.”
